Opera 6.02 build 1100 (1090 -> 1100) ------------------------------------ [core] * fix for bug #57383:"Clicking a link pops up the file download dialog." Better content type guessing added * Fixed silly mistake in JIS 0201 reverse mapping table. Fixes bug #72618. * Increase line height when using characters without baseline (CJKV characters). And fixed that last CJKV character in a text block sometimes was handled as it had a baseline and placed to low. * Fix for bug #64583, nullpointer check for logical document in FramesDoc * Fix for bug #74762, not loading empty list bullets * Bugfix for using complex search urls from search.ini, like the new Ebay search which contains '%' signs that had to be escaped internally. * Fix for applet never finish loading. Fix for bug #55524. * fix for bug #75306:"If Japanese is included in a file name by the attached file, an extension will disappear." * Fix for bug # 74856. (Crash Opera on attempt to open the URL, uses Flash 5 methods) * Fix for bug # 49743 (WMP Plugin Turns Opera Display "Sticky") * Added new root certificates for Entrust * Fixed bug #72618 (Opera convert half width Japanese Katakana to full width Katakana automatically) * Fixed bug #74956 (When you submit specific character in the form, you will get wrong character.) * Fix for a bug with hspace being added twice to images in table cells. * Fix for bug #75769. Links in POST forms that had the same URL as the POST form pointed back to the POST form results, and did not load a new document. #Anchors syntax can still be used to point to content inside the POST-form result page. * fix for bug #72341:"Hyperlink baseline too close, Overlapping and western letters too low" * Fix for bug 75510: JavaScript crash on some pages. Caused by unguarded access to return-value object in a DOM call, pointer may validly be NULL * Change in SSL/TLS record fragmentation/collection policy to prevent problems with secure IIS 5 servers that requires Client Certificate Authentication. Bug #59229 [mail] * Now suppresses content in mail and news that don't open with Opera. Enabled by default, can be toggled by the prefsfile setting "Suppress External Embeds". * fix for bug #71864:"Cannot correctly encode Japanese user name by using Opera email client" - made QP encoded recipient fields mail safe [script] * Fix for bug #50820 (history.length always returns zero) * Fix bug 75756. Handling of javascript urls seems to crash when their scripts are aborted. [ui] * Button on certificate dialogs now goes to correct and new help information * fixes bug 74939: Opening link in new window removes addressbar * do not show the "kioskresetstation" dialog if no user activity has been registered after the last reset. * kioskmode; if the last window is closed, open homepage * kioskmode: Disabled help, buttons are still enabled though. kioskmode: Disabled shortcuts when /NoKeyboardShortcuts is used: Ctrl+J Ctrl+P Ctrl+G G CTRL+T Q A W S E D Alt+- Alt++ Ctrl+F12 6,7,8,9,0 Ctrl+Keypad + & - * kioskmode : Disable submit on upload elements * kioskmode : Disable "sidebar" links * kioskmode : Hide 'new window button' if /FullscreenWindowbar is turned off * kioskmode : do not hide "new window" when not in kioskmode and FullscreenWindowbar is turned off * kioskmode : fix for "/NoKeyboardShortcuts"; backspace was not suppressed in documents * kioskmode : ClearHistoryOnExit will now clear both "javascript password warning" and "url with password" warning files * kioskmode : Let mouse movement count as userinteraction when updating the reset- timer... * kioskmode : KioskResetStation reset warning dialog does not use buttons anymore. Keyboard, mousemovement or mousebuttons cancels a reset. * kioskmode : winbar contextmenu in allows closing of window only (Ctrl+F4 disabled) Clicking on winbar button only activates * kioskmode : /FullscreenWindowbar disabled shift+click and ctrl+shift+click if kioskmode and not fullscreenwindowbar * kioskmode : Added opera.ini switch for bookmark toolbar showing: [HotListWindow] Show Bookmarks Toolbar=[{1}|0] * kioskmode : Open new window with homepage only if one maximized window with an progressbar exsists when closing * kioskmode / commandline : shortened some of the longer commandline options valid options are: /Esame as nosplash /Ksame as kioskmode /KioskButtons /KioskMode /KioskResetStation /KioskWindows /NoChangeButtons /NoChangeFullScreen /NoChangeMenu /NoContextMenu /NoDownload /NoExit /NoHotlist /NoKeys /NoMailLinks /NoMenu /NoMinMaxButtons /NoPrint /NoSave /NoSplash /NoSysMenu /NoWin /ResetOnExit * kioskmode : Is now only available in registered copies /k /kioskMode is are ignored * ignore unknown commandline switches, meaning all entries starting with '/' not in table * kioskmode : Block GetOpenFileName and browseforfile in kioskmode